SITE WEB de |
Enseignement > Programmation orientée objet > Java > Travaux Pratiques > TP n°6 - Collections |
|
| TP n°6 - Collections Liste d’entiers
1. int et Integer 2. Ecrire un programme Java permettant de créer la liste des multiples de 3 inférieurs à 9999, dans un objet de la classe ArrayList. Afficher cette liste en utilisant la méthode toString de cette liste. 3. Mesures du temps écoulé et de la mémoire utilisée. 4. Ajouter au programme les instructions nécessaires à la suppression dans la liste des multiples de 3, un par un, dans l’ordre décroissant, de la valeur 9999 jusqu’à 3. Mesurer le temps nécessaire à cette suppression et la mémoire utilisée à la fin de cette suppression. Pourquoi ne revient-on pas à la valeur mémoire initiale ? 5. Transformez le programme en définissant une méthode statique testCollection(Collection c). Dans le programme principal, lancer cette méthode en lui passant successivement comme paramètre une ArrayList, une LinkedList, un TreeSet puis finalement un HashSet. 6. Les structures ArrayList et LinkedList semblent moins performantes que les structures Set. Par contre, quels fonctionnalités possèdent les listes que n’ont pas les Set ?
|
||
Mise à jour par l'éditeur le : 04/11/2010 -
Copyright © 2012 - 2013 François Bonneville - Tous droits réservés |
||